Pulsar NS200 comes with a 1 cylinder, 199 cc, 4 - stroke& SOHC 4-Valve& Liquid Cooled& Triple Spark& BSVI Compliant FI DTS-i Engine Petrol Engine which can generate power and torque. on the other side, Honda CB300R comes with a 1 cylinder, 286 cc, Liquid-cooled, 4 Stroke, SI, BS-VI Engine Petrol engine which can generate power and torque.
Bajaj Pulsar NS200 comes with 6 Speed Manual transmission and CB300R comes with 6 Speed Manual transmission.
Bajaj Pulsar NS200 has a 12 Litres fuel tank with 1075 mm seat height. Honda CB300R has 1047 mm seat height and 9.7 Litres fuel tank capacity.
